Slurry Separation System Technical Application and Value Analysis for Modern Underground Engineering
Jan 04, 2026
As urban infrastructure development continues to accelerate, demand has surged for shield tunneling, ultra-deep pile foundations, diaphragm walls, and various trenchless pipeline projects. These modern underground projects commonly utilize slurry as a construction medium. Consequently, the management and disposal of massive volumes of generated slurry have become critical factors influencing project timelines and environmental assessments.
Slurry Separation System, as a professional and eco-friendly solid-liquid separation solution, is emerging as the standardized technical answer to these industry pain points.

Slurry Separation System Technical Core and Multi-Stage Solid-Liquid Separation Process
The Slurry Separation System is not merely a single piece of equipment but an integrated joint operational workflow of various solids control devices. Its primary goal is to efficiently separate solid particles from liquid media, enabling the recycling of slurry water and the dry-volume reduction of spoils. The standard treatment process typically includes the following key steps:
Coarse Particle Pre-treatment: Bulky solids like gravel and clay clumps are directly separated by pre-screening to ensure the stable operation of downstream equipment.
Medium to Fine Particle Separation: The pre-treated slurry enters hydrocyclone units. Centrifugal force generated by hydrocyclone technology separates medium-sized solid particles such as sand.
Fine Particle Treatment and Pressing: For slurry containing high levels of clay and fine particles, specific chemical agents are added for conditioning. Subsequently, decanter centrifuges or filter presses are used for deep solid-liquid separation, compressing solids into "filter cakes" with low water content.
Fluid Reuse: The purified liquid is pumped back to the construction site for reuse.
Slurry Separation System Industry Scenarios and Professional Fit for Underground Engineering
Slurry Separation Systems offer high levels of customization and adaptability, widely applied in four core underground engineering sectors:
Slurry Balance Shield TBM Treatment: In tunneling, the system handles high flow rates with high stability to ensure precise control over key indicators like slurry density and viscosity, maintaining pressure balance at the excavation face.
Bored Piling Construction Slurry Treatment: Providing mobile and compact treatment setups for rotary drilling, forward/reverse circulation, and percussion drilling based on specific slurry characteristics.
Diaphragm Wall Construction Slurry Treatment: Supporting trenching processes such as diaphragm walls and trench cutters to ensure slurry stability and wall integrity.
Trenchless Construction Slurry Treatment: Facilitating Horizontal Directional Drilling (HDD) and pipe jacking by rapidly purifying slurry, ensuring project continuity, and minimizing impact on urban environment.
Slurry Separation System Value Proposition Environmental Compliance and Cost Optimization
The application of Slurry Separation Systems is an inevitable choice for modern engineering to comply with environmental regulations and achieve sustainable development. Its core values include:
Environmental Benefits: Achieving source reduction and harmless treatment of construction waste, eliminating environmental pollution risks associated with traditional slurry pits, and meeting green construction requirements.
Economic Benefits: Recycling slurry water significantly reduces the consumption costs of fresh water and additives. Simultaneously, dry-cake treatment reduces spoil transport volume and disposal fees, enhancing overall construction efficiency.
